Which of the following most accurately describes the events of D-Day?

History
1 answer:
Gemiola [76]3 years ago
8 0
A. The invasion of Normandy involved heavy air bombardments, followed by paratroopers, and finally amphibious landings on the beaches.

Which statement best compares events in Egypt, Libya, and Tunisia during the Obama presidency? In Egypt and Tunisia, pro-democra
Ket [755]

The correct answer is A) In Egypt and Tunisia, pro-democracy uprisings led to a mostly peaceful revolution. In Libya, it led to civil war.

<em>During the Presidency of Barak Obama, in Egypt and Tunisia, pro-democracy uprisings led to a mostly peaceful revolution. In Libya, it led to civil war. </em>

When President Obama was in charge of the U.S., some countries in the Middle East and North Africa lived was is called the Arab Spring. This means that Arab countries such as Egypt, Tunisia, and Libya started marches and protest in order to change their political regimes. In most cases, those countries were ruled by dictators that committed many injustices. In the case of Libya, it detonated a civil war. In Egypt, people put Husni Mubarak in jail and the Muslim Brotherhood ascended to power.
